I'm currently evaluating the RadFluidContentControl for our application, but have run into two issues. Basically, I just want to switch between the states as soon as the LargeContent is too large for the rendered area. The documentation says this is done automatically ("Alternatively, the control will hide the large content (and show the normal content) as soon as the available size is not enough to properly render the large content."). In my example, this doesn't really work. The normal content is only displayed if the large content is halfway clipped (via resizing the window with the mouse). The second issue is that the content is stretched to the full height of the window, although I would expect to just limit it to its minimum size if I set the Height to "Auto".
Here's my code:
<telerik:RadFluidContentControl Height="Auto"> <telerik:RadFluidContentControl.Content> <StackPanel Orientation="Vertical" Background="DeepSkyBlue"> <Grid Margin="0,0,0,5"> <Grid.ColumnDefinitions> <ColumnDefinition Width="*" /> <ColumnDefinition Width="Auto" /> </Grid.ColumnDefinitions> <DatePicker/> <TextBlock Grid.Column="1" Margin="9,0" VerticalAlignment="Center" Text="until" /> </Grid> <DatePicker /> </StackPanel> </telerik:RadFluidContentControl.Content> <telerik:RadFluidContentControl.LargeContent> <StackPanel Margin="0,0,0,2" Orientation="Horizontal" Background="GreenYellow"> <DatePicker Margin="3" /> <TextBlock Margin="3" VerticalAlignment="Center" Text="until" /> <DatePicker Margin="3" /> </StackPanel> </telerik:RadFluidContentControl.LargeContent> </telerik:RadFluidContentControl>
What am I doing wrong?
